Magnetic and Structural Phases of Monolayer 02 on Graphite

From

Risø National Laboratory for Sustainable Energy, Technical University of Denmark1

Neutron diffraction studies of O2 thin films physisorbed on the basal plane of graphite show three distinct two-dimensional crystalline phases, all incommensurate with the substrate lattice. The low-temperature monolayer phase has a distorted triangular structure analogous to the closest-packed plane of bulk α-O2.

As in α-O2, a magnetic superlattice reflection persisting up to T=10 K indicates a well-developed antiferromagnetic order. Above T=10 K the structure is similar to the closest-packed plane of β-O2.
